Reducing Neck Strain with the Right Tablet Stand

You’re settled into your favorite armchair, ready to dive into a new book or catch up on the day’s headlines. Twenty minutes later, you find yourself constantly shifting, propping the tablet on a pillow that slides, or holding it at an awkward angle. This repetitive, downward gaze is what leads to "tech neck," a common source of stiffness and discomfort in the neck and shoulders.

The core issue is ergonomics. Our bodies are not designed to look down for extended periods. The ideal viewing angle places the top of the screen at or slightly below eye level, allowing your neck to remain in a more neutral, aligned position. Achieving this with a handheld device on a soft surface like a couch or bed is nearly impossible without assistance.

A cushioned tablet stand is a simple yet powerful ergonomic tool. It acts as a stable, angled platform, bringing the screen up to a comfortable height without you having to hold it. Flippy Multi-Angle Stand for Versatile Viewing

The Flippy is often noted for its clever, three-sided design. It’s not just a single pillow but a soft, geometric block that offers three distinct viewing angles. You simply rotate it to find the angle that best suits your position, whether you’re sitting upright, reclining, or lying down.

This versatility makes it a strong candidate for those who use their tablet in various locations around the home. The angle you need while video-calling at the kitchen table is different from the one you want for reading in bed. The Flippy’s design directly addresses this, providing a quick, stable adjustment without fuss. Its lightweight foam construction and soft cover also make it easy to move from room to room.

Lamicall Pillow Pad: Stability on Any Surface

Consider the challenge of using a tablet on an uneven surface, like a plush sofa or a comforter. Many stands can wobble or tip. The Lamicall Pillow Pad addresses this with its wide, stable base and dual-cushion design that conforms to the surface it’s on.

It features several slots or "grooves" at the front, allowing for multiple angles for your device. This is particularly useful for accommodating different tablet thicknesses, with or without a case. For someone who wants a rock-solid base that won’t shift during use, this design provides a sense of security. It’s a practical choice for stability above all else.

Ipevo PadPillow Stand for Extended Reading

Long reading sessions demand sustained comfort. The Ipevo PadPillow is designed with this in mind, featuring a unique two-section construction that can be folded or extended. When extended, it rests comfortably on your lap, with the tablet propped on the angled front section.

This design is particularly effective because it conforms to your body, creating a stable platform whether you’re in a recliner or sitting up in bed. The soft, denim-like cover is removable and machine washable, a practical consideration for long-term use. For the dedicated e-reader or movie-watcher, the PadPillow’s focus on lap-based comfort makes it a standout option.

Yogibo Tablo X: Lightweight Beanbag Comfort

Beanbag furniture is known for its incredible comfort and ability to mold to any shape. The Yogibo Tablo X applies this same principle to a tablet stand. Filled with lightweight microbeads, it conforms perfectly to your lap, the arm of a sofa, or any other uneven surface you place it on.

This adaptability is its greatest strength. It doesn’t rely on pre-set angles but rather on the way the filling shifts to support your device exactly where you place it. The result is a highly personalized and stable viewing experience. Its extremely light weight also makes it an excellent choice for anyone who finds lifting or moving even moderately heavy items to be a chore.

Ontel Pillow Pad: Tri-Ledge Design for Angles

Similar in concept to the Flippy, the Ontel Pillow Pad also utilizes a tri-sided design to offer three distinct viewing angles. Its defining feature is the small ledge on each side that securely holds the tablet in place. This simple lip provides confidence that the device won’t slip, even when you shift your position.

The Pillow Pad is often seen as a straightforward, no-fuss solution. It’s lightweight, has a built-in pocket for small accessories like earbuds or charging cables, and features a carrying handle. For users who value simplicity and dependable device security, this tri-ledge system is a key functional advantage.

LapGear MyStyle Lap Desk for Tablet and More

Sometimes, you need more than just a tablet holder. The LapGear MyStyle Lap Desk offers a hybrid solution: a firm, flat surface for a tablet, small laptop, or notepad, combined with a cushioned base for comfort. It includes a built-in slot to hold a tablet or smartphone upright.

This option is ideal for those who want a multi-purpose tool. You can use it for browsing, then switch to writing a letter or working on a puzzle without changing your setup. The solid surface provides a stable platform for typing or writing, a task that can be difficult on a purely soft stand. It represents a tradeoff—less "cushion" and more "desk"—but for many, that versatility is precisely the point.

Choosing Your Ideal Cushioned Tablet Holder

The right choice depends entirely on your specific habits and environment. There is no single "best" option, only the one that best fits your life. Before deciding, consider a few key factors to guide your thinking.

First, think about where you’ll use it most. A stand for bed might prioritize a soft, conforming base like the Yogibo, while a stand for the couch might benefit from the rigid angles of a Flippy or Ontel. If you move between rooms frequently, weight and a carrying handle become more important.

Next, consider your primary activity.

  • Passive Viewing (Movies, Videos): A stable, single-angle stand may be all you need.
  • Active Reading (Books, News): The ability to easily adjust angles as you shift positions is crucial.
  • Interactive Use (Typing, Games): A firmer base, like a lap desk, might provide better stability for tapping and swiping.

Finally, evaluate the practical details. Is the cover removable and washable? Does it have storage for accessories? Does the material and color complement your home’s aesthetic?
